I picked up this book entirely on a whim when it was shown to me as a "Big Library Read". As someone with a diagnosed anxiety disorder, stress and methods to cope with said stress are a large part of my life.

I really enjoyed the balance of the book - which I suppose comes from the author being both a doctor and a comedian. King did a great job of presenting the science in a way that was accessible and not at all overwhelming, as well as providing advice in a way that wasn't too preachy or over the top. While much of the content I already had a working knowledge of, I still walked away with some usable tips and some new information. 3.5 stars rounded to 4.
